返回

菜鸟数据分析师的 Python 初体验:零基础快速入门指南

人工智能

Python 因其广泛的库和工具包、易于学习和使用、以及可移植性等优点,成为数据分析和数据科学领域最受欢迎的编程语言之一。如果您是一位数据分析新手,想要快速入门 Python 数据分析,本指南将为您提供循序渐进的学习步骤和实用技巧。

1. 准备工作

在开始学习 Python 数据分析之前,您需要确保具备以下基础知识:

  • 基础编程概念,例如变量、数据类型、控制流和函数。
  • 统计学和概率论的基础知识。
  • 数据分析的基本概念,例如数据收集、数据预处理、数据分析和数据可视化。

2. 安装 Python 及其相关库

  1. 前往 Python 官网下载并安装最新版本的 Python。
  2. 安装 Jupyter Notebook,这是一个交互式笔记本环境,可让您轻松编写和运行 Python 代码。
  3. 安装必备的 Python 数据分析库,如 NumPy、pandas、matplotlib 和 scikit-learn。

3. 学习 Python 基础知识

  • 熟悉 Python 的基本语法和数据结构。
  • 了解 Python 中的函数、类和模块。
  • 掌握 Python 的文件处理和错误处理。

4. 掌握 Python 数据分析库

  • 学习 NumPy 和 pandas 这两个最常用的 Python 数据分析库。
  • 了解 NumPy 数组和 pandas 数据框。
  • 掌握数据清洗、数据转换和数据聚合等基本数据预处理操作。
  • 熟悉 matplotlib 和 seaborn 等数据可视化库。

5. 实践 Python 数据分析项目

  • 选择一个感兴趣的数据集,如 Kaggle 网站上的数据集。
  • 使用 Python 读取数据集并进行探索性数据分析。
  • 应用数据预处理技术来清洗和转换数据。
  • 使用数据分析技术,如统计分析、机器学习等,来分析数据。
  • 使用数据可视化技术来展示分析结果。

6. 深入学习 Python 数据分析

  • 学习更高级的数据分析技术,如时间序列分析、自然语言处理和深度学习。
  • 熟悉 Python 中的并行编程和分布式计算技术,以处理大规模数据。
  • 探索更多 Python 数据分析库和工具,如 Plotly、Bokeh 和 PyTorch。

7. 保持学习和实践

  • 关注数据分析和 Python 领域的最新发展。
  • 定期阅读数据分析博客和书籍,以了解最新趋势和技术。
  • 积极参与数据分析社区,如 Kaggle 和 GitHub,以学习和分享经验。

通过遵循本指南并保持持续学习和实践,您将能够快速入门 Python 数据分析,并掌握基本技能和知识,开始进行数据分析项目,为您的数据分析职业生涯打下坚实的基础。